Description
The Bushnell Prime 16–48x50 Spotting Scope is a compact and lightweight optic built for shooters, hunters and outdoor enthusiasts who need reliable performance in a portable package. Featuring a practical 16–48× magnification range and a 50 mm objective lens, it delivers clear, bright images while remaining easy to carry and quick to deploy in the field.
Designed as part of Bushnell’s Prime range, this spotting scope utilises fully multi-coated optics to maximise light transmission and reduce glare, producing sharp, high-contrast images across the zoom range. Its smaller 50 mm objective makes it ideal for daytime use, especially at the range or in open terrain where portability is more important than maximum low-light performance.
The compact straight-body design allows for fast target acquisition and intuitive use, whether mounted on a tripod or supported on a rest. Built with a durable, weather-resistant housing, the Prime spotting scope is designed to handle real-world outdoor conditions while maintaining dependable performance.
Lightweight, practical and affordable, the Bushnell Prime 16–48x50 is an excellent entry-level spotting scope for users who want dependable optics without the bulk or cost of larger models.

Typical Specifications
- Magnification: 16–48×
- Objective Lens Diameter: 50 mm
- Prism Type: Porro prism system
- Field of View: Approx. 45 – 23 m @ 1000 m
- Exit Pupil: 3.1 – 1.0 mm
- Close Focus Distance: Approx. 6–7 m
- Eye Relief: Approx. 15–18 mm
- Length: Approx. 300 mm
- Weight: Approx. 700–800 g
- Tripod Mount: Standard 1/4"-20 thread
